Thomas Cazenave took the Bordeaux mayoralty from the Greens as Laurent Cathala won a ninth term in Creteil and Sophie Pascal-Lericq secured Arcueil.Cazenave representing the Renaissance party defeated incumbent Pierre Hurmic with 50.95 percent of the vote following the withdrawal of a key third-party candidate.While Cathala retained his long-held position with 50.65 percent, Pascal-Lericq kept Arcueil as an ecologist bastion by overcoming centrist and communist rivals.
